Output 106ffe590540aec036f25dfef1aea3c7c4b205928c7aac2c2337ed1f043758ec:1

value
34436469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37576eb92c32bea213a07eac77e85db237e87 OP_EQUAL
address
3BMEXW8iVud7aoTaNbv9GJpmE7dpkCjfwv
transaction
106ffe590540aec036f25dfef1aea3c7c4b205928c7aac2c2337ed1f043758ec
spent
true